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60 2231174320 67494934265 24
98314 56185 21778
98314 56185 21778
56318 01638922 98 9224257
All about undefined
Interested in learning more?
98314 56185 21778
56318 01638922 98 9224257
See more
535335 7526 7198115893
472895599 1126525195 35007186
See more
858464899 6634387664
664 0455176 79127756526
See more